Lifting Dispensation Is not Enough to get Catholics Back to In-Person Mass

July 15, 2021

The mere act of lifting the dispensation from the Sunday Mass obligation as the coronavirus pandemic eases won’t be enough to get Catholics to come back to church, and some dioceses and Catholics are actively working to bring people back.

General Dispensation From Sunday Mass in Detroit Archdiocese Expires March 13

February 11, 2021

Citing the “essential and central nature of the eucharistic sacrifice” in the life of the Catholic Church, Detroit Archbishop Allen H. Vigneron Feb. 9 announced the general dispensation from Sunday Mass for Catholics in the Archdiocese of Detroit will expire March 13.
